The Ultimate Guide to CS: GO Weapon Cases: Mechanics, Economics, and RarityCouple of gaming phenomena have actually caught the intersection of computer game and virtual economics quite like Counter-Strike: Global Offensive (and its follower, Counter-Strike 2). At the heart of this huge virtual ecosystem lie weapon cases. These digital containers have actually developed from simple cosmetic add-ons into a worldwide trading phenomenon involving millions of dollars in month-to-month deals. Whether one is a skilled trader or a curious beginner, understanding how CS: GO weapon cases work requires diving deep into their mechanics, rarity tiers, and the financial forces that drive them.What Are CS: GO Weapon Cases?Weapon cases are virtual containers in Counter-Strike that hold weapon skins, gloves, and knives. Introduced throughout the "Arms Deal" upgrade in August 2013, these cases transformed how players personalize their in-game arsenals. To open a case, a gamer requires two things:The Case itself: Earned as random drops through weekly gameplay or acquired directly from the Steam Community Market.A Key: Purchased specifically in-game for a fixed cost of ₤ 2.50 GBP.When opened, the player gets a single cosmetic item picked at random from the case's predefined drop pool.The Mathematics of Rarity: Understanding DropsThe attraction of weapon cases is rooted in possibility. Every product inside a case belongs to a particular rarity tier, which directly associates to its drop rate. Valve, the game's developer, does not formally publish specific percentages, however extensive neighborhood data mining and analytical analysis over the years have actually revealed the approximate odds.Rarity TierProduct TypeApproximate Drop RateConsumer Grade/ Base(Not normally found in basic cases)N/AMil-Spec"Blue" (Common)~ 79.92%Restricted"Purple" (Uncommon)~ 15.98%Classified"Pink" (Rare)~ 3.20%Covert"Red" (Extraordinary)~ 0.64%Special Item (Base)Knives/ Gloves~ 0.26%(Note: There is also a little possibility of getting a "StatTrak" variant, which tracks the variety of kills made with that weapon. StatTrak products share the very same base rarity drop rates but have a different, rarer roll within those tiers.)Types of Weapon CasesOver a years of updates, Valve has launched dozens of cases. They generally fall under 3 distinct categories:Active Drop Pool Cases: These are presently dropping to players actively playing on authorities or community servers. Unusual Drop Pool Cases: Older cases that no longer drop regularly after matches. Instead, they drop at an exceptionally low rate (estimated under 1% of the time) to an extremely little number of players.Celebratory/ Major Cases: Souvenir packages dropped to viewers seeing official CS: GO/CS2 Major competitions. These do not need secrets to open.Popular Historical CasesThe Operation Bravo Case (2013 ): One of the oldest and most popular cases, including iconic skins like the Fire Serpent AK-47.CS: GO Weapon Case (2013 ): The extremely first case presented to the game, well-known for consisting of the original Weapon Case knives.Prisma and Danger Zone Cases: Modern classics that presented popular surfaces and community-designed favorites.The Virtual Economy: Supply and DemandThe economy surrounding CS: GO weapon cases acts much like a real-world stock exchange. Because cases in the active drop pool ultimately move to the uncommon drop pool, their supply becomes limited. As the active player base grows, the demand for older, rarer cases boosts. When supply goes down and demand increases, rates escalate. For circumstances, cases that once cost 3 cents in 2015 can now command upwards of ₤ 40 to ₤ 100+ on the Steam Community Market and third-party trading websites.Key Economic Drivers:Player Counts: Higher concurrent gamer numbers suggest more people opening cases, depleting the international supply.Pro-Player Visibility: If a professional player utilizes a particular skin during a major competition, demand (and price) for that skin-- and the case it originates from-- typically spikes.Trade-Up Contracts: Players can trade in ten weapons of one rarity tier for one weapon of the next higher tier, keeping need for lower-tier case products relatively steady.Tips for Navigating the Case MarketIf you are preparing to interact with the weapon case market, keep these best practices in mind:Treat it as Entertainment, Not Investing: Opening cases is basically gambling. Statistically, the vast bulk of products opened are worth significantly less than the ₤ 2.50 expense of the secret.Buy Singles Instead of Opening: If you want a particular skin, acquiring it straight from the community market is generally more affordable than trying to unbox it.Understand Storage: If you prepare on holding cases as long-term investments, be conscious of stock limitations and the security of your Steam account (always allow Steam Guard).Often Asked Questions (FAQ)Can I still get weapon cases for complimentary?Yes. Active cases drop randomly to players who level up their profile when weekly, along with periodically throughout active matches on official servers.Do CS: GO weapon cases transfer over to Counter-Strike 2?Yes. All cases, keys, and weapon skins from CS: GO brought over flawlessly to Counter-Strike 2, retaining their specific worths and rarities.What is the rarest knife you can unbox?While drop rates for all knives are roughly the exact same (~ 0.26%), the particular worth depends upon the pattern index and use condition (Float value). Factory New "Karambit|Crimson Web" or "Blue Gem" pattern knives can be worth tens of thousands of dollars.Are third-party trading websites safe?Lots of third-party markets are trusted, however users need to work out severe caution. Scams and phishing links targeting Steam inventories are typical. Never ever log into unknown sites using your primary Steam qualifications.CS: GO weapon cases are even more than simple pixels on a screen.
